This morning, Team Ninja, Keiji Inafune’s Comcept, and Lost Planet 3 developer, Spark Unlimited, announced the full title for YAIBA, a game previously revealed as Inafune’s next major upcoming title.

 

Titled YAIBA: Ninja Gaiden Z, it’s a spin-off of Team Ninja’s series, where you play as a character named Yaiba, who’s after series protagonist, Ryu Hayabusa. In case you missed it, here’s a trailer, and we now have new screenshots for the game as well, and you can view them below.

 

 

 

Yaiba: Ninja Gaiden Z’s developers are being cagey regarding what platform the game is for, but Inafune has revealed that the game will include ninjas, samurai, zombies, and mechs. Look out for more details in the future.
